This Code establishes organizational, legal and economic basis of use of airspace and implementation of activities in the field of aircraft for the purpose of requirements satisfaction of citizens and economy in airborne transportations and aviation works, safety of flights of aircrafts, and also safety and protection of interests of the Republic of Tajikistan.
The Republic of Tajikistan has complete and exclusive sovereignty concerning airspace of the Republic of Tajikistan.
This Code is applied to the relations arising when using airspace of the Republic of Tajikistan (further - airspace) by physical persons or legal entities, or when implementing activities in the field of aircraft, including airborne transportations, and also when finding aircrafts of the Republic of Tajikistan outside the Republic of Tajikistan if other is not stipulated by the legislation the host country or international agreements.
In this Code the following basic concepts are used:
1) airfield - certain site terrestrial or surface of the water (including any buildings, constructions and the equipment), intended fully or partially for arrival, departure and movement on this surface of aircrafts;
2) the member of flight crew - the crew member having the certificate to whom the obligations connected with control of the aircraft during working flight hours are assigned;
3) baggage - the packed property of the passenger transported by the aircraft according to the established regulations;
4) the state program on safety of flights - the complex governed, measures and the approved action plans directed to increase in level of safety of flights;
5) aviation safety - protection of civil aviation against acts of illegal intervention by implementation of measures and attraction of human and material resources;
6) safety of flights - condition in case of which the risks connected with the aviation activities relating to operation of aircrafts or directly providing such operation are reduced to acceptable level and are controlled;
7) load - any property transported in accordance with the established procedure onboard the aircraft, except for mails, bortpripas and baggage (accompanied or sent);
8) hand luggage - the property of the passenger allowed according to the regulations established by carrier to transportation in inside of the aircraft;
9) the consignee - the physical person or legal entity authorized by the consignor for receipt of load in destination based on the agreement or other legal act;
10) the consignor - the physical person or legal entity operating according to the transportation agreement of load on its own behalf and (or) on behalf of the owner of the load specified in the air freight bill;
11) the air freight bill - the document containing data on load, intended for accounting and control of its movement, and confirming the transportation fact, including the conclusion of the contract between the consignor and carrier on cargo hauling;
12) dangerous goods - products or substances which are capable to create threat of life, to health, property of passengers, the safety of the aircraft and (or) the environment specified in the List of dangerous goods and given in technical instructions, or which are classified according to these instructions;
13) carrier - the operator who is performing airborne transportations of passengers, baggage, loads or mail, having the license for implementation of this type of activity in the field of aircraft according to the legislation of the Republic of Tajikistan;
14) internal airborne transportation - airborne transportation in case of which the point of departure, the destination and all Items of landings of the aircraft are located in the territory of the Republic of Tajikistan;
15) commercial air transportation - flight of the aircraft for transportation of passengers, loads or mail for a fee or on hiring;
16) the international airborne transportation - airborne transportation in case of which the point of departure and destination are located respectively in the territories of two states or in the territory of one state if the Item (Items) of landing to the territories of other state is provided;
17) regular transportations - the transportations performed along the established routes according to the approved schedules of movement;
18) transit transportations - transportation of passengers, baggage, loads and mail from one Item in another through intermediate point one carrier;
19) transfer transportations - transportations of the passenger and baggage from the point of departure in destination flights of one or several carriers with intermediate changes in transfer Item;
20) the operator - person, the organization or the company which are engaged in operation of aircrafts or offering services in this area;
21) the aircraft - any device supported in the atmosphere due to its interaction with air excepting interaction with the air reflected from the land surface;
22) pilotless aircrafts - all types of devices, airplanes, helicopters which are carrying out flight without pilot (crew) onboard and managed remotely;
23) the air enterprise - the legal entity, irrespective of patterns of ownership, the implementation having main objectives of the activities for a fee airborne transportations of passengers, baggage, loads, mail and (or) accomplishment of aviation works;
24) aviation works - the works performed with use of aircrafts in the fields of agricultural industry, construction, environmental protection and also in the field of delivery of health care and other purposes;
25) the flight validity of the aircraft - technical condition of the aircraft which corresponds to the provided flight technical characteristics and provides to standard design its safe operation and flight quality;
26) pre-medical medical care - the emergency aid given to the needing passenger before provision of primary health care;
27) aviation rules - the regulatory legal acts establishing regulations of general nature and regulating procedure for the organization and implementation of activities in the field of aircraft;
28) rules of airborne transportations - the regulatory legal acts establishing the standard regulations regulating procedure for transportation of the passenger, baggage, load by the air enterprises;
29) the airfield - the land area, ice, construction surface, including surface of floating construction, or the water area intended for temporary or permanent take-off, landing or for take-off, landing, taxing and the parking of aircrafts;
30) the passenger - the physical person which signed the agreement of airborne transportation;
31) air transport - the mode of transport relating to civil aviation, and intended for transportation of passengers, baggage, load, mail and accomplishment of aviation works;
32) maintenance of aircrafts - complex of the actions directed to implementation of technical operation (maintenance, repair, control of technical condition, storage) of aircrafts according to the established requirements;
33) pilotless aviation system - the aircraft and the related elements which are operated without pilot onboard;
34) safety management system of flights - system approach to safety management of flights, including necessary organizational structure, hierarchy of responsibility, obligation, the guidelines and procedures;
35) single system of air traffic management - the system ensuring safety of use of airspace and acceptable level of safety of flights when servicing air traffic;
36) the commercial act - the document of certain form certifying circumstances which can be reason for property responsibility of carrier, the passenger, the consignor or the consignee;
37) the commander of the aircraft - the person designated by the operator (owner) of the aircraft, having the corresponding preparation and experience necessary for independent control of the aircraft of this type and in the cases established by this Code and Aviation rules of the Republic of Tajikistan, the corresponding pilot license;
38) task for flight - the document of certain form which establishes structure of crew on flight accomplishment;
39) marking of loads, baggage, hand luggage - drawing on load, baggage or hand luggage of symbols, the figures and signs bearing information on the receiver, rules of the address with load and its completeness, at the same time such texts can be applied on container or packaging also;
40) providing with aeronautical information - complex of actions for collection, the analysis, processing, the publication (display) and timely provision to the interested aviation personnel of the complete and reliable aeronautical data necessary for the organization and accomplishment of the flights, their servicing and directed to increase in safety of flights, quality and reliability of air navigation;
41) meteorological providing air navigation - complex of the organizational and technical actions aimed at safety and cost efficiency of flights by provision to the crews of aircrafts, the organizations of servicing of air traffic and other bodies connected with planning and ensuring flights, the meteorological information necessary for accomplishment of their functions;
42) radio engineering ensuring flights and aviation telecommunication - complex of the organizational and technical actions allocated for maintenance of objects and navigation aids, observations and bonds in permanent readiness for the purpose of provision of radar, radio navigational information and aviation telecommunication to users of airspace and the organizations of servicing of air traffic;
43) airspace - the space stretching up over terrestrial and surface of the water within frontiers;
44) the airport - the complex of constructions including the airfield, air terminal and other necessary constructions intended for acceptance and sending aircrafts, servicing of airborne transportations and having the necessary equipment, aviation personnel and other employees for these purposes;
45) the international airport - the airport determined by the state in the territory for acceptance and sending the aircrafts which are carrying out the international airborne transportations in which are performed customs, boundary, sanitary, quarantine (in transit animals and plants) and other control procedures;
46) route - in advance counted aircraft transit between initial and final Items;
47) aeronautical servicing - the servicing of users of airspace including servicing of air traffic, radio engineering ensuring flights and aviation telecommunication, provision of meteorological and aeronautical information at all stages of flight of the aircraft;
48) servicing of air traffic - flight and information servicing, the emergency notification, advisory servicing of air traffic, dispatching servicing of air traffic (district dispatching servicing, dispatching servicing of approach or airfield dispatching servicing) in appropriate cases.
The air legislation of the Republic of Tajikistan is based on the Constitution of the Republic of Tajikistan and consists of of this Code, other regulatory legal acts of the Republic of Tajikistan, and also the international legal acts recognized by Tajikistan.
State policy in the field of use of airspace and aircraft provides implementation of the cumulative legal, economic, technical, organizational and other measures directed on:
1) safety and rational use of airspace and aircraft;
2) development and implementation of the state target programs;
3) enhancement of activities of aircraft;
4) mutually beneficial cooperation with foreign states on use of airspace and aircraft.
State regulation in the field of use of airspace is performed by the following bodies:
1) authorized state body in the field of the state aircraft - complete state regulation in the field of use of airspace;
2) authorized state body in the field of civil aviation - state regulation of activities in the field of use of the airspace allocated in accordance with the established procedure for flights of civil aviation (internal and international airways, local air-lines, areas of aviation works, civil airfields, seadromes and airfields);
3) the interdepartmental commission on use of airspace - general regulation of activities of state bodies for use of airspace.
